Description:This alert was developed as a resource for pregnant construction workers and an awareness tool for their healthcare providers so that they understand the occupational safety and health hazards faced by pregnant workers in the U.S. construction industry. It is intended to support pregnant construction workers' abilities to work safely for as long as they wish during pregnancy and return to work safely after giving birth.
